It is a clear protein. I started with the milky stuff and developed an aversion. I get them from GNC for 40 bucks a 12 pack. They have 40 grams of protein so I drink half a day to supplement what I can?t get from food. They are a bit pricey but I?m thinking you could find a better deal online. Good luck!

Edited to say: You will probably hate whichever ones you start with FYI. I also have the sytrax nectar. You can get a sampler package with like 17 flavors. They weren?t too terrible. Variety will be key in the beginning until your sense of taste and smell settle down.

My pre-op diet was a bit different, but during my two-week post-op liquids phase, I really liked premier protein, Syntrax Nectar & Syntrax Nectar Sweets protein powders (mixed with water or almond milk to keep calories low), and the Unjury Chicken Soup flavor for something savory. SF Jello & SF Popsicles were also allowed, and were good when I needed something to provide a bit of substance.
